About Ernesto F. Eiroa

Ernesto F. Eiroa is a scholar working on Nuclear and High Energy Physics, Astronomy and Astrophysics and Infectious Diseases, having authored 6 papers that have together received 292 indexed citations. Recurring topics across this work include Black Holes and Theoretical Physics (6 papers), Cosmology and Gravitation Theories (4 papers) and Pulsars and Gravitational Waves Research (3 papers). The work is most often cited by research in Nuclear and High Energy Physics (237 citations), Astronomy and Astrophysics (287 citations) and Statistical and Nonlinear Physics (35 citations). Ernesto F. Eiroa has collaborated with scholars based in Argentina. Frequent co-authors include Leonardo D. Amarilla and Claudio Simeone. Their work appears in journals such as The European Physical Journal C and Physical review. D. Particles, fields, gravitation, and cosmology.
